WebProcessing meat stock (broth) After cooking broth, strain and remove most of the meat scraps and fat. Ladle hot broth into hot jars leaving 1-inch headspace, wipe rims and adjust lids. Process in a pressure canner. NOTE: We do not have recommended processing times for fish or other seafood-based broth or stock. These products freeze well.
